Ingredients

 Elbow macaroni7 Ounce
 Ground beef/Ground lamb1 Pound
 Onion1 Medium, chopped
 Tomato sauce8 Ounce
 Parmesan cheese1⁄4 Cup (4 tbs)
 Black pepper1⁄8 Teaspoon
 Oregano1⁄4 Teaspoon
 Cinnamon powder1⁄4 Teaspoon
 Salt1⁄2 Teaspoon
 Garlic1 Tablespoon, finely chopped
 Cooking spray2 Dash
For bechamel sauce
 Parmesan cheese1⁄4 Cup (4 tbs)
 All purpose flour3 Tablespoon
 Milk1 1⁄2 Cup (24 tbs)
 Eggs1 , beaten
 Salt1⁄2 Teaspoon
 Butter3 Tablespoon

Directions

GETTING READY
1. Preheat the oven to 350°. Grease a casserole pan.

MAKING
2. In a pot of boiling water add in the macaroni and cook according to package directions.
3. Meanwhile, in a large skillet, cook beef and onion over medium heat until meat is no longer pink.
4. Add in the garlic and cook for 1 minute.
5. Stir in the tomato sauce, oregano, pepper and cinnamon, heat through.
6. Drain macaroni; place half of macaroni in a greased casserole dish. Sprinkle parmesan and layer with meat mixture and remaining macaroni. Set aside.
7. For Béchamel Sauce – In a small saucepan, melt butter; stir in flour and salt until smooth. Gradually add in the milk. Bring to a boil; cook and stir for 2 minutes or until thickened.
8. Remove the sauce from heat. Stir a small amount of the hot mixture into the egg; return all to the pan, stirring constantly. Bring to a gentle boil; cook and stir for 2 minutes.
9. Remove from heat; stir in remaining cheese. Pour sauce over macaroni.
10. Bake in oven uncovered for 35 minutes or until golden brown. Let stand for 10 minutes before serving.

SERVING
11. Serve Pastitsio with red wine and enjoy!
